N.G. Slavyanov Memorial House-Museum
About museum
The house-museum of Nikolai Gavrilovich Slavyanov, the first memorial museum of a technical profile in Perm, was opened on September 14, 1988. It is located in a building constructed according to a design by N. G. Slavyanov himself, the inventor of arc welding of metals. The house's exhibition includes authentic memorial items that help to better understand and appreciate the significance of N. G. Slavyanov's inventions. In this museum you can see Slavyanov's 'stakan', a sample weld of eight ferrous and non-ferrous metals, which was awarded a diploma and a medal at the World's Fair in Chicago. You can also visit N. G. Slavyanov's study, the smelting furnace, the workshop, and other exhibits that allow a deeper understanding of and respect for the engineer's talent.
